Heredity gave dogs voices but there are procedures to control most of the sounds that come from your pet. Dogs in Genesee Depot that bark at the noise of the family's doorbell or a knock on the door need to be taught your preferred doggy behavior. It is their job to bark when a stranger comes to your Genesee Depot door but you should train them that an OK command from you means you have the situation under control and your dog guardian can stop making noise.
Another complaint we hear from pet owners is the barking at objects such as a broom or walkers. These are all items a canine can learn to live with quietly.
